As a packaged foods company we use, well, a lot of packaging. Using plastic wrappers is not ideal and we are trying to find a solution that is better for the environment while keeping our products affordable for consumers. In the meantime, we partnered with 4ocean to become plastic neutral – for every lb of plastic we use, 4ocean removes 1lb of plastic from the world’s oceans and waterways. We have committed to clean up over 1 million pounds of plastic by the end of 2026 and have already cleaned up over 500,000 pounds to date!
Our partnership with 4ocean allows GoodPop to be proactive now but it is only the beginning of what we hope to achieve. We are committed to sourcing a home compostable wrapper to replace our plastic wrappers. We are actively researching better options and have already conducted trials on some preliminary materials!
GoodPop sources ingredients globally to ensure quality and freshness of our products which means work with a lot of communities. We only seek out suppliers that are fair trade and enforce a supplier code of conduct. This ensures we are sourcing in respect to the people who grow and process our ingredients. These partnerships also share our commitment to fair pay and treatment while boosting a local economy.
We specifically chose our Columbian magdalena mango supplier not only for their great tasting product but because we want to support their efforts to employ refugees in their facilities. Learn moreWith school out of session, summer can be the hungriest time of the year for underserved children and their families. GoodPop has partnered with Brighter Bites to provide fresh fruits and vegetables directly into families’ hands and to improve family eating habits with nutrition education. The GoodPop team has packed over 400 produce kits for families and provided 3,000 Texas watermelons from our very own supply chain.
